What you’ll need
To create this mouth-watering dessert, gather the following ingredients:
- 2 cups vanilla pudding (prepared according to package instructions)
- 1 package of graham crackers
- 1 cup whipped cream
- 1 cup chocolate fudge (store-bought or homemade)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
If you’re looking for alternatives, you can use sugar-free pudding for a lighter version or try flavored whipped toppings for an extra twist.
Directions to follow
- In a large bowl, prepare the vanilla pudding according to package instructions.
- Gently fold in the whipped cream and vanilla extract until well combined.
- In a rectangular dish, layer graham crackers on the bottom.
- Spread a generous layer of the pudding mixture over the graham crackers.
- Continue to alternate layers of graham crackers and pudding mixture, ending with a final layer of pudding on top.
- Drizzle chocolate fudge over the top layer for that extra touch of sweetness.
- Cover the dish and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or, for best results, overnight.
- Serve chilled and enjoy the compliments!

Storage and reheating tips
To keep your Eclair Icebox Cake fresh, cover it tightly with plastic wrap or aluminum foil and store it in the refrigerator. It’s best enjoyed within 3-4 days, but you can keep it longer if necessary. Unfortunately, this cake doesn’t freeze well due to the whipped cream, which may change texture upon thawing.
Helpful cooking tips
For a smoother texture, make sure not to overmix the whipped cream with the pudding. Also, using homemade whipped cream can elevate the flavor, but store-bought works perfectly in a pinch. If you’re pressed for time, you can prepare the pudding ahead of time and let it chill before combining.

Your questions answered
How long does it take to make Eclair Icebox Cake?
The prep time is about 20 minutes, plus chilling time of at least 4 hours, so plan ahead for the best results!
Can I use different flavors of pudding?
Absolutely! Feel free to mix it up with chocolate, butterscotch, or even cheesecake-flavored pudding.
Is Eclair Icebox Cake suitable for freezing?
This particular dessert doesn’t freeze well due to its creamy components; it’s best served fresh from the fridge.
